Binance opens accounts. In Germany, Austria, Belgium, Spain, France. Without a MiCA license. And no one is blocking anything.

5 / 15

This is the conclusion drawn from recent tests conducted after the new European rules came into effect in July.

6 / 15

The MiCA framework — Markets in Crypto-Assets — is clear on this point: platforms wishing to operate in the European Union must obtain approval from the competent authorities.

7 / 15

What makes the situation particularly unclear is the absence of strict blocking. It was expected that Binance would implement serious geographical restrictions after July.

8 / 15

Meanwhile, other market players are getting reprimanded. On August 14, the Austrian FMA imposed a €70,000 fine on Bitpanda for similar violations related to MiCA obligations.
